This module will not be maintained and updated, please use other resources to load the module.

Load My Resources is a client module that automatically loads images and sound resources such as the game startup.

It is similar to the use of resource packages, but it can be used by default and the user cannot disable it.

In addition, it is hidden in the resource package menu, so you don't have to worry about the use of useless resource bags!

How to load resources

It is not difficult to load resources, but if you do not understand the working principle of the resource package at all, please watch the video tutorial first, otherwise this may be a bit difficult for you.

To generate all important directory and files, install the module and start the game once, and then turn off the game.

Open a folder named "Resources" in your ".minecraft" directory.This is a directory where the module will load resources from it.

Copy all the resources you want to load into the "Resources" folder.If you want to load resources from the resource package, copy all the contents of the "ASSETS" folder in the resource package to this directory.

Starting the game, you will now be able to use the loaded resources in the module, and the resources from the resource package will be visible in the game.

Interestingly, the resource folder is like the assets folder in the resource package.Therefore, the naming space is exactly the same as that of ordinary resource packages.For example: If you place texture in Resources/MyTextures, the texture of the texture in the MyTextures folder will be "MyTextures".

Integrated package

Load My Resources can be used freely for integrated packages.

copyright

Load My Resources All rights reserved © 2021 KEKSUCCINO.

This module used the author's custom license, but changed to GPL-3.0 after version 1.18.
